'Indigenous voices: teaching us better' project - 0 views

  •  
    "The aim of the 'Indigenous voices: teaching us better' project was to improve the experiences and outcomes of Indigenous students in education and training by building the capacity of the VET workforce to effectively teach Indigenous learners. The first step in this process was for VET trainers to develop an awareness of the experiences of Indigneous learners in education. The project involved Indigneopus people telling stories about their experiences in education. These stories, recorded as audio or video files, were to be shared through a website developed during the project. "

2008 Horizon Report Australia-New Zealand Edition - 0 views

  •  
    The Horizon Report series is the product of the New Media Consortium's Horizon Project, an ongoing research project that seeks to identify and describe emerging technologies likely to have a large impact on teaching, learning, or creative expression within higher education around the globe. This volume, the 2008 Horizon Report, Australia-New Zealand Edition, is the !rst in a new series of regional reports, and examines merging technologies as they appear in and affect higher education in Australia and New Zealand in particular.
